Job description

GFT is seeking a Highway Project Manager for our New Jersey offices. This role follows a hybrid work model, requiring regular attendance at our East Brunswick, NJ, Morristown, NJ or Marlton, NJ office.

Working on the roadway team at GFT offers the opportunity to engage in transformative projects that enhance transportation infrastructure and improve community connectivity. Whether working on highways and bridges or traffic engineering, our team excels in resilient, sustainable design and construction, delivering innovative solutions that address the complexities of modern, multimodal roadway systems and ensure safe, efficient, and reliable travel for all. Responsibilities
  • Managing full project lifecycle including conceptual development through final design and construction support
  • Supervise engineering design tasks for roadway projects on both traditional design/bid/build and design/build contracts
  • Develop scopes of work and cost proposals, prepare progress reports, and manage budgets and schedules
  • Develop plans, reports, specifications, cost estimates, and prepare final bid packages
  • Coordinate with clients, subconsultants, and external stakeholdersManage projects and tasks with multi-disciplined teams
  • Assist in writing proposals
  • Manage projects in accordance with GFT’s Quality Management System
  • Foster New Jersey client relationships
What you’ll bring
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Civil Engineering
  • Licensed Professional Engineer in New Jersey, or eligible to obtain New Jersey PE licensure through reciprocity within 3 to 6 months.
  • Minimum of 10+ years of related highway design experience
  • Exposure to project management tasks, including preparing scope/fee, developing progress reports, and budget and schedule management
  • New Jersey client, subconsultant, and external stakeholder relationships
  • Familiarity with AASHTO, NJDOT, and NJTA standards
  • Hands on experience using the latest CADD/Design Software (OpenRoads or Civil 3D) required
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Writing samples may be requested for this position.
Compensation

The range for this position is salary range is $130,000-$180,000. Salary is dependent upon experience and geographic location.
